Why Uniform Density Matters in 2026

Uniform density is a performance requirement, not a catchphrase. It determines strength, durability, and finish. Consistent-density blocks and pavers carry higher loads and resist cracking. They cure evenly, cut cleanly, and interlock better on site. Water absorption is more predictable. Color looks sharper. Your customers notice.

Smart Feeding for Even Mix And Clean Colors

Uniform density begins before vibration. It starts with how material enters the mold. The QS1500 uses a 360° rotary rake to distribute material to every corner and edge. The rake breaks up clumps and prevents “dead zones.” Each cavity gets the same amount of material, so no pocket is over- or under-filled.

 

Color quality matters on premium landscape pavers. Our anti-mix design keeps face mix and base mix separated until the exact moment of placement. Pigments stay crisp. Layers remain distinct. You get sharp edges and consistent color depth, without sacrificing density in the base.

 

This controlled feeding shortens the path to the target density. Less rework and fewer double fills. Faster leveling. Cleaner surfaces. It also allows stable results with recycled aggregates, which often vary in shape and size.

 

Servo Vibration, 21 MPa Pressure, and Real Compaction Control

Once the mold is filled, density depends on energy and pressure—and how precisely both are applied. The QS1500’s 4-axis servo system modulates frequency and amplitude in real time. It compacts strongly at the start, then refines vibration to chase out trapped air. The 0–75 Hz envelope provides room to tune each product. Fine mixes, permeable pavers, and tall curbs each need a different compaction curve. You can set it and repeat it.

 

Hydraulic pressure up to 21 MPa locks in the structure. It ensures aggregate interlock and reduces internal voids. This is key for high load-bearing blocks and road-grade pavers. Michelin rubber pads isolate vibration, keeping energy in the mold instead of the frame. That raises compaction efficiency and reduces noise, which protects both your equipment and your team.

 

Precision also relies on tooling. Our heat-treated molds and hardened guide pillars are validated for 5 million cycles without losing accuracy. Cavities stay true. Wear stays predictable. That means the first block of the shift and the last block of the week match in density and dimensions.
